#d61cca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d61cca is composed of 83.9% red, 11% green and 79.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 86.9% magenta, 5.6%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 303.9 degrees, a saturation of 76.9% and a lightness of 47.5%. #d61cca color hex could be obtained by blending #ff38ff with #ad0095.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

#d61cca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d61cca has RGB values of R:214, G:28, B:202 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.87, Y:0.06,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14032074.

Hex triplet d61cca #d61cca
RGB Decimal 214, 28, 202 rgb(214,28,202)
RGB Percent 83.9, 11, 79.2 rgb(83.9%,11%,79.2%)
CMYK 0, 87, 6, 16
HSL 303.9°, 76.9, 47.5 hsl(303.9,76.9%,47.5%)
HSV (or HSB) 303.9°, 86.9, 83.9
Web Safe cc33cc #cc33cc
CIE-LAB 51.145, 81.514, -45.961
XYZ 38.807, 19.394, 57.573
xyY 0.335, 0.168, 19.394
CIE-LCH 51.145, 93.579, 330.584
CIE-LUV 51.145, 73.876, -80.41
Hunter-Lab 44.038, 80.228, -46.686
Binary 11010110, 00011100, 11001010

Shades and Tints of #d61cca

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060106 is the darkest color, while #fdf4fd is the lightest one.

Tones of #d61cca

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#827081 is the less saturated color, while #f200e2 is the most saturated one.
